Xuehong Song is a scholar working on Immunology, Aquatic Science and Electrical and Electronic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, Xuehong Song has authored 26 papers receiving a total of 734 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 13 papers in Immunology, 6 papers in Aquatic Science and 4 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ering. Recurrent topics in Xuehong Song’s work include Aquaculture disease management and microbiota (10 papers), Aquaculture Nutrition and Growth (5 papers) and Plasma Applications and Diagnostics (4 papers). Xuehong Song is often cited by papers focused on Aquaculture disease management and microbiota (10 papers), Aquaculture Nutrition and Growth (5 papers) and Plasma Applications and Diagnostics (4 papers). Xuehong Song collaborates with scholars based in China. Xuehong Song's co-authors include Kang Wu, Chengliang Gong, Zhaojun Liu, Wenjuan Bian, Deqi Liu, Xihua Chen, Xiaolong Hu, Fenju Qin, Lixiang Zhao and Tingting Wang and has published in prestigious journals such as Environmental Science & Technology, Journal of Hazardous Materials and Scientific Reports.
